La Vague de Saint Paul, St Paul de Vence
Modern 4 star hotel in St Paul de Vence
Excellent modern furnished hotel set in a unique position near Saint Paul de Vence.
The hotel offers 50 rooms, each featuring sleek, modern decor, with some rooms boasting a south-facing terrace that offers stunning views of the surrounding landscape.
Take a break in the large landscaped garden, shaded by olive trees, where you can relax on a sofa under a large umbrella. Alternatively, unwind by the heated outdoor pool.
For those seeking pampering, a wide range of spa treatments are available, or you can enjoy a drink while curled up in one of the leather armchairs in the lounge bar.
The neighbourhood
The hotel is located 2.5 km from Saint Paul de Vence medieval village, close to the Fondation Maeght Museum.
The pool
The hotel features a beautiful outdoor pool with a sun terrace and shaded areas with great views over the garden.
The Restaurant
The gourmet bistro restaurant invites guests to savour a generous cuisine using locally-sourced fresh products, with a menu that emulates the rhythm of the seasons.
Child policy
All children under 5 years old stay free of charge when using existing cots and beds. There is no capacity for an extra bed in the room.

Maeght Fondation Museum, St-Paul de Vence
Just outside Saint-Paul de Vence lies one of France's most famous modern and contemporary art museums. Surrounded by pleasant gardens, this is a nice place to spend your afternoon.
-
Chateau de Villeneuve, Vence
The château (more like a townhouse, so don't go looking for turrets) was originally built in the 17th century and was gifted to the town of Vence by Emile Hugues who had been the mayor.
-
Collegiate Church (Eglise Collegiale), St-Paul de Vence
This simple church was first built in the 14th century, and finished in the 18th century. It showcases a combination of structures and styles.
-
White Penitents Chapel (The Folon Chapel), St-Paul de Vence
This chapel's oldest parts date from the 17th century, namely its three-sided tower. It now contains contemporary artwork made in 2005 by Jean-Michel Folon.
-
Rosaire Chapel, Vence
Matisse's Final Masterpiece, this chapel, was built in 1949 and designed in its entirety by Henri Matisse.
-
Chateau Museum Grimaldi, Cagnes sur Mer
Chateau Grimaldi may take you somewhat by surprise if you are expecting the usual historical museum experience - it also holds regular exhibitions of contemporary art and isn’t afraid of displaying bizarre and sometimes challenging installations. The artworks are incongruous in such a traditional context and the collection changes regularly, so you never know quite what you’re going to get when you visit!

Royal Mougins Golf Course
Founded in 1993, the Royal Mougins Golf Club is a course of exceptional quality. Designed by world-famous American architect, the late Robert von Hagge, the par 71, 18-hole course extends for 6,004 m through a lush, wooded vale.

Old Course Golf Course, Cannes-Mandelieu
The Cannes-Mandelieu Old Race golf course was drawn and traced by Harry Colt in 1891 at the request of Grand Duke Michel of Russia.
